Ryan D. Story is an associate in AFRCT’s litigation department. Ryan’s practice focuses on Business Litigation with an emphasis on Financial Services and Regulatory law
Ryan graduated from the University of Southern California Law School in 2010 with high honors. While at USC, Ryan founded the American Indian Law Student Association, was an editor on The Southern California Review of Law and Social Justice, and served as an extern for the Honorable Norman L. Epstein, Presiding Justice of the California Courts of Appeal, Second District, Division Four.
Prior to joining AFRCT, Ryan worked at Akin, Gump, Strauss, Hauer & Feld LLP, in Los Angeles, and in the civil litigation department at The Santa Ana City Attorney’s Office.
Ryan worked for a global defense consulting firm prior to law school, and graduated cum laude with a B.A. in Political Science and a B.S. in Criminal Justice from California State University Long Beach in 2007.
In his spare time, Ryan enjoys working in the American Indian community, building computers, travelling, and spending time with his family and friends.
